Indian tribe distances itself from Southern Cal conflict
Posted: Tuesday April 25, 2006 11:52PM; Updated: Wednesday April 26, 2006 12:06AM

SAN DIEGO (AP) – A powerful Indian tribe said Tuesday it had nothing to do with an attempt by one of its members to steer Heisman Trophy winner Reggie Bush to a newly formed marketing company.

The Sycuan Tribe said it was approached last fall by tribal member Michael C. Michaels, who created New Era Sports & Entertainment LLC with his partner Lloyd Lake, a documented gang member now serving time in prison for a probation violation.

The two men reportedly attempted to compel Bush to sign with San Diego agent David Caravantes, who is certified to negotiate NFL contracts. Caravantes represents six players, none of them considered stars, according to NFL Players Association records.

Bush didn't sign with New Era Sports or Caravantes, who did not return phone messages and e-mails seeking comment Tuesday.

"There was a request to become partners in this New Era Sports," said Adam Day, Sycuan's assistant tribal manager. "Both the tribal council and the development corporation board of directors refused to join into the business venture."

Michaels is an employee of the tribal development corporation. He did not immediately return phone calls Tuesday seeking comment.

Bush's family lived in a house owned by Michaels for nearly a year. Yahoo.com reported Sunday that the family moved out last weekend after questions over its ownership arose.

The Pac-10 said Sunday that it will investigate whether any NCAA rules were violated when Bush's family, including mother Denise Griffin, stepfather LaMar Griffin and brother Jovan Griffin lived in the house in the San Diego suburb of Spring Valley while Bush was still playing for Southern California last season. NCAA rules prohibit student-athletes and their families from receiving extra benefits from agents or their representatives.

In an interview with ESPN on Monday, Bush declined to say who paid the rent.

Also Tuesday, Day disputed unsworn court testimony in which Caravantes linked New Era Sports & Entertainment with Sycuan, which is located in eastern San Diego County and has annual revenue estimated at $250 million.

During a parole violation hearing earlier this year for Lake, Caravantes told the court that he and Lake "got together in October to start a new sports management company with Sycuan. Since October, Lloyd was a viable part of the company, helping recruit players, and in the process of merging this New Era Sports with Sycuan," according to an account that was confirmed by Lake's former attorney Marc X. Carlos.

"He was trying to help a friend who got sent to prison, and made inaccurate statements about his businesses relationship with us," Day said. "We are going to have our attorney look at statement and transcript to see what actions we can potentially take."

Michaels, who is also known as Michael Pettiford, was linked to Lake in a lengthy 2002 FBI affidavit filed in support of arrest warrants for Lake and other accused San Diego gang members. FBI agent Allan Vitkosky that Lake's "close relationship" with Michaels allowed Lake to tap a $10,000 line of credit with a quick phone call when he was running low on money at the casino.

Lake, 32, of El Cajon has a felony record that stretches back more than a decade. Police records identified him as one of 73 documented members of a street gang, according to the 2002 warrant. Lake has arrests and convictions for gun- and drug-related charges, and he is currently serving 12 months in a federal prison in Victorville for beating up his girlfriend while on probation for a drug-related charge.

Lake also started a San Diego-based rap music label, Breakbread Records, which received wire money transfers but never filed a tax return, Vitkosky wrote.

David Reyes, a financial and tax consultant, said he met with Michaels and Lake before they began courting Bush, and let Caravantes use his La Jolla office. New Era Sports used Reyes' office address on a brochure.

"I know for a fact they never met with Reggie," said Reyes, who advises pro athletes on how they can help minimize taxes on signing bonuses.

"Quite honestly, I was concerned from the beginning with this whole deal with Reggie, as far as getting him," Reyes said. "Most people felt he was going to be a No. 1 pick, and he was going with more of a known entity."

Reyes also said he wasn't aware of Michaels and Lake having any marketing experience.

"This was all from scratch," Reyes said. "They didn't have the credentials."

Sycuan has operated a casino for 24 years, but in the last 10 years has diversified beyond gaming. In 2000, Sycuan paid more than $1.5 million to become the title sponsor of the San Diego Padres' season. Sycuan has had other sponsorship deals with the Padres and invested in a hotel in the redevelopment zone surrounding Petco Park, the Padres' home.

Sycuan owns a resort that includes three golf courses, and promotes boxing matches.
